Abstract:

When it comes to cheese, Americans continue to find new reasons to indulge. In fact, per-capita consumption of cheese grew 19% in the United States during the decade ending in 2019, according to the International Dairy Foods Association.

Americans also are snacking more often. The NPD Group notes that U.S. consumers added 25 between-meal snacking occasions per capita in the five years ending in 2020 (from 505 occasions in 2015 to 530 in 2020). New product development that meshes with consumer snacking wants and needs will keep that cheese growth wave going.

 Join us for a webinar that explores current and emerging trends and opportunities within the snacking cheese segment.
